WIART WRAPS ANOTHER WIN AT BENALTO
July 12 , 2010

Rain certainly made for some muddy rodeoing on day two of the Benalto Fair & Stampede, but that didn’t deter fans as they packed the covered stands, or the contestants.

The soggy ground conditions certainly didn’t slow down Gene Wiart. The 34-year-old steer wrestler posted his fastest time of the season thus far after clocking in at a blurry 3.7 seconds at the Benalto Fair & Stampede in Benalto, Alta. The Alliance, Alta. cowboy’s time was also the fastest when the three-day rodeo was said and done, securing a first-place cheque worth $1,390.

Wiart’s 2010 season got off to a slow start, between entering only a modest number of rodeos and getting shut out at the ones he competed at. But Wiart, a regular on the pro circuit for about 12 years now, finally picked up a 7th place cheque at the Bonnyville Pro Rodeo at the end of May, followed by first place wins at the Rocky Pro Rodeo and the Coronation Pro Rodeo the following month, which nudged Wiart to a more comfortable place in the Canadian steer wrestling standings, and a little further down the road. The win at the Benalto Fair & Stampede is his third first place of the season.
